How to Create a Mobile App with Bolt.new in Under 2 Hours
How to Create a Mobile App with Bolt.new in Under 2 Hours
Creating a mobile app can seem daunting, especially for indie hackers and solo founders. The traditional route often involves complex coding, hiring developers, and endless iterations. But what if I told you that you could whip up a functional mobile app in under two hours using Bolt.new? Yes, it’s possible, and I’m here to show you how.
Prerequisites: What You Need Before Starting
Before diving into Bolt.new, make sure you have the following:
- A Bolt Account: Sign up at Bolt.new - it’s free to start.
- Basic Idea: Have a clear idea of the app you want to create. It can be as simple as a to-do list or a personal finance tracker.
- Design Assets: Prepare any logos or images you want to use in your app.
- Time: Set aside about 2 hours for the setup and testing.
Step-by-Step Guide to Building Your App
1. Setting Up Your Project
- Log into Bolt.new: Head over to your dashboard and click on "Create New Project."
- Choose a Template: Bolt offers various templates to kickstart your app. Select one that closely matches your concept.
- Name Your App: Give your project a name that reflects its purpose.
2. Customizing the User Interface
- Drag and Drop Elements: Use the intuitive interface to add buttons, text fields, and images. You can easily drag components from the sidebar.
- Modify Properties: Click on each element to customize properties like color, size, and functionality. This is where your app's personality comes to life.
3. Adding Functionality
- Integrate APIs: Bolt.new allows you to connect to various APIs. For example, if your app requires weather data, you can integrate a weather API in just a few clicks.
- Set Up Navigation: Ensure users can navigate through your app smoothly. Add links to different screens and test the flow.
4. Testing Your App
- Preview Mode: Use the preview function to test your app in real-time. Make sure all buttons work and the UI looks good on mobile devices.
- Gather Feedback: If possible, share the app link with a few friends or colleagues to get quick feedback.
5. Publishing Your App
- Choose a Plan: Bolt offers a free tier for small projects, but you may want to upgrade to the $29/month plan if you need more features like custom domains or advanced analytics.
- Publish Your App: Once satisfied, hit the publish button. Your app is now live!
Troubleshooting: What Could Go Wrong
- API Integration Issues: If an API isn't working, double-check the endpoints and keys. Sometimes, a simple typo can break functionality.
- Design Misalignments: If elements don’t look right on mobile, revisit the design settings and ensure you’re using responsive layouts.
What's Next: Progression After Launch
- Gather User Feedback: After launching, actively seek user feedback to improve your app.
- Iterate and Update: Use that feedback to make necessary adjustments. Bolt.new allows you to make changes and republish quickly.
- Consider Monetization: If your app gains traction, explore monetization options like in-app purchases or subscriptions.
Conclusion: Start Here
Creating a mobile app with Bolt.new is not only feasible but can be done in under two hours. If you have a solid idea and follow these steps, you’ll have a functional app ready for users in no time.
Pricing Breakdown
| Plan | Pricing | Best For | Limitations | Our Take | |------------------|-----------------------|----------------------------------|---------------------------------|------------------------| | Free | $0 | Basic apps | Limited features | Good for testing | | Pro | $29/month | Growing apps with more features | Higher cost, no free tier | Worth it for serious projects |
What We Actually Use: We rely on Bolt.new for quick prototypes and MVPs, but we switch to more customizable solutions as our apps grow.
Follow Our Building Journey
Weekly podcast episodes on tools we're testing, products we're shipping, and lessons from building in public.